## Runbook: Typo-Squat Scanner (support)

The Briarfen scanner compares new package names against the Oakhurst registry using edit-distance and homoglyph checks. Matches above threshold are held for review; release only after two approvals. False positives: add to the allowlist, never lower the threshold. The scanner authenticates to the internal Lundy registry API with the key below.

API key for kajeg-tajop: qvz3-w1m

## Tidemark Widget — Restart Procedure

If the tide-table widget on Harborglass shows stale predictions, first check the Moonfetch sync job; it pulls harmonic constants nightly. Restart with `moonfetch --resync`. If the widget still lags, flush the prediction cache and redeploy the widget pod. Verify against the Selkenport reference station — readings should match within two minutes. The resync call authenticates against our internal Ebbline service, and you'll need credentials on your first run. The key is below.

app token of kahop-kaguf = kto2_rs

# Service Accounts: String Extraction

The `extract-i18n` script pulls translatable strings from all Bramblewick repos and pushes them to the Glossa service. It runs under the `i18n-extractor` service account. Do not run it under your personal account; Glossa rate-limits individual users aggressively. The account has write access to the staging catalog only. Set the token in your shell before invoking the script. The current staging token is below.

API key for kahap-kafog: zpat15_6qzxZ7YR8aDwjmp